Mimi Chiu

BSc, DIP(PT), IMS Certified, MCPA

Mimi is the clinic owner and has over twenty years of physiotherapy experience. In 1979 she graduated from the University of New South Wales in Sydney (Australia). In 1980 she obtained her postgraduate diploma in Physiotherapy from the Cumberland College of Health Sciences in Sydney. She has extensive postgraduate training in the areas of manual therapy, gait analysis, core stability, myofascial pain treatments and Gunn intramuscular stimulation. Mimi continues to present seminars and workshops for many businesses and community organizations in the Calgary area. She is an optimistic golfer, skier and hiker. She also participates in violin and tenor saxophone ensembles.

Carmen MacAngus

Carmen MacAngus

BScPT, AFCI

Carmen graduated from the University of Saskatchewan with a BScPT in 2002. She is a certified member of the AFCI (Acupuncture Foundation of Canada Institute).

During her undergraduate studies, Carmen participated in a research study to evaluate the benefits of land versus aquatic exercise for fall prevention in osteoporosis. Her continued post graduate studies include manual and manipulative therapy, core stabilization and the treatment of muscular imbalances. Carmen has a special interest in issues related to women’s heath as well as the treatment of neck and knee dysfunctions. An avid runner herself, she continues to take courses and participate in educational programs for the prevention of running-related injuries. As part of her involvement with the community, Carmen has provided physiotherapy services to provincial track and field events as well as soccer camps. She also recently designed a stretching program for a local swim club. Carmen is a dance enthusiast (primarily salsa, Latin & ballroom) and also enjoys sport climbing, running, mountain biking and skiing.

Joyce Lang

BScPT, RCAMT, CAFCI., MCPA

Joyce graduated from Queen's University with a Bachelors of Science in Physical Therapy in 2000. She has over 7 years of clinical experience in orthopedics and has also worked in acute care and inpatient rehabilitation settings. Joyce has completed many post graduate level certifications in manual therapy, acupuncture, core stabilization and exercise prescription. She obtained a Diploma in Manual and Manipulative Therapy (RCAMT) in April, 2007.

Joyce incorporates a variety of techniques including spinal stabilization exercises, joint and neural tissue mobilization techniques, postural correction and acupuncture. She has special interest in core stability, shoulder dysfunctions, neck and back pain, repetitive strain injuries and sports related injuries. Joyce focuses on the use of injury specific treatment techniques and exercise prescription to restore optimal function and prevent future reoccurrence.

In her spare time, Joyce enjoys running, biking, sea kayaking, hot yoga, pilates, hiking, and camping.
